What two countries is Coke not sold?
They are Cuba and North Korea, which are both under long-term US trade embargoes (Cuba since 1962 and North Korea since 1950). Cuba was actually one of the first three countries outside the US to bottle Coke, in 1906.

Can you buy Coke in Russia?
In close alignment with The Coca-Cola Company, we have stopped all production and sales of brands of The Coca-Cola Company in Russia. There are no plans to reintroduce The Coca-Cola Company brands or products in any format.

Where is Coke made in Europe?
The Wakefield plant was built in 1989 as a manufacturing and distribution centre for CCE (Coca Cola Enterprises) in the North of England. The plant is the largest soft drinks factory in Europe, covering an area of 41 acres and has 72,000m² of buildings.
Is there Coke in Italy?
IN ITALY FOR OVER THAN 90 YEARS
The first time ever that Coca-Cola arrived in Italy was in 1919, but the real love story with the country began in 1927 with the first bottle fully produced in our country.

Does Switzerland have Coke?
Switzerland. Fact 1: Switzerland and Coca-Cola. Produced here, consumed here. With more than 1,000 employees, the company produces over 90% of its 22 branded beverages in its own bottling companies in Bolligen (BE), Dietlikon (ZH) and Vals (GR).

Do Pepsi still sell in Russia?
American soft drink giant PepsiCo has fully halted production in Russia months after promising to suspend sales and production in response to Moscow’s invasion of Ukraine, Reuters reported Tuesday. Russia was PepsiCo’s third-largest market in 2021 after the United States and Mexico.
